With the rate of rent Keith Cousins is charging / did charge R&D, you'd need League One attendances with a Blue Square North wage bill. It was costing R&D 1k A DAY to run at the back end of last year to put it into perspective. That of course wasn't entirely rent but you see what i'm getting at.

As for Kettering and R&D merging, would you want to stand on a terrace with Peterborough fans? A merged team would get smaller average attendances than R&D used to IMO. Both clubs are better off setting off on their own, they'll return to their natural levels in time.
